Storming the States: CNN want Teresa Mannion after viral weather report




landscape-1449526590-teresa-mannion-storm-desmond

RTÉ weather reporter turned internet sensation Teresa Mannion has been the talking point of almost everyone since her report on Storm Desmond last weekend.

Mannion was captured delivering her report in treacherous conditions in a performance that was almost Oscar worthy. But it appears the Mannion has caught the attention of people all around the globe, with Buzzfeed UK, CNN and others covering her viral report. CNN have also expressed an interest in taking her onboard as part of their team and have called her for an interview.

The presenter has been in her own “bubble” since the report took off.

“I’m in my own little storm bubble, it’s just not dying down like Storm Desmond, it just seems to be getting bigger and bigger.”

“I just heard that CNN are looking for me.

“I’m so new to all of this, I mean I’ve never had a great Twitter moment,” she said.

The viral report has given Mannion 3000 followers in just 24 hours and has kept her phone “buzzing, buzzing, buzzing”, since her rise to internet fame. The report, while comedy gold for viewers, was a serious thing for Mannion to get through in the face of Storm Desmond.

“If you were in my shoes, you had the gust bellowing off the Atlantic ocean,” she admitted.

“And you have your earpiece in, that I’m hanging on to dear life – up full volume and you’re desperately trying to hear the studio and you can barely hear Aengus Mac Grianna’s voice.

“But you just keep going and your body is swaying.”
